Preparing Contract documents, including specifications and cost estimates
Perform site visits and contract administration
Act as a senior technical resource and electrical task lead.
Prepare detailed designs for transportation electrical systems using AutoCAD and/or Microstation
Perform complete lighting analysis using AGi32
Conduct detailed calculations such as voltage drop, photometrics, conductor and conduit sizing, and grounding to ensure that designs meet relevant engineering standards and applicable codes
Act as technical lead and/or project manager on electrical projects related to traffic signal design and/or roadway lighting projects.
Design of electrical layouts for cable raceways/underground conduits, lighting, panel schedules design, lighting poles and base details, luminaire schedule, electrical grounding
Develop traffic signal design and layouts based on OPSS, OTM standards and local municipal standards.
Lead project coordination meetings with internal team members and/or external consultants, owner and contractor.

Experience with advanced lighting design tools (AGi32 and Autolux)
Excellent written and verbal communication skills are required
Knowledge of industry/regulatory codes and standards (OESC, CSA, OBC, NFPA, AREMA and IEEE standards)
RAQS certification would be considered as an asset
Knowledge of IES-RP-8 and Roadway lighting and Parking lot lighting
Knowledge of various municipal and MTO lighting and traffic signal design standards
An Engineering degree in a relevant discipline from an accredited University, and P.Eng is required
Experience with AutoCAD, MicroStation and SPIDACalc
Previous experience in Transportation and Transit projects is a must
Minimum of (5) years continuous experience in detailed design and design consultancy
